Ingredients for Honey Sriracha Chicken
Creating the perfect Honey Sriracha Chicken starts with gathering the right ingredients.
Here’s what you’ll need to bring this dish to life:
Boneless, skinless chicken thighs: These are juicy and tender, making them ideal for absorbing the marinade’s flavors. You can also use chicken breasts for a leaner option.
Honey: This natural sweetener adds a delightful sweetness that balances the heat of the Sriracha. Look for pure honey for the best flavor.
Sriracha sauce: The star of the show! This spicy sauce brings the heat and a touch of garlic flavor. Adjust the amount to suit your spice tolerance.
Soy sauce: Adds depth and umami to the marinade. For a gluten-free option, use tamari or coconut aminos.
Rice vinegar: This tangy ingredient brightens the dish and enhances the overall flavor profile. You can substitute it with apple cider vinegar if needed.
Minced garlic: Fresh garlic infuses the marinade with a robust flavor. You can use garlic powder in a pinch, but fresh is always best.
Minced ginger: Adds a warm, zesty kick that complements the other flavors beautifully. Fresh ginger is recommended, but ground ginger can work in a hurry.
Vegetable oil: This helps to keep the chicken moist while cooking. You can use olive oil or sesame oil for added flavor.
Salt and black pepper: Essential seasonings that enhance the overall taste of the dish.
Green onions: Sliced for garnish, they add a fresh crunch and a pop of color to your finished dish.
Sesame seeds: These are optional but provide a nice nutty flavor and a decorative touch when sprinkled on top.

How to Make Honey Sriracha Chicken
Creating this Honey Sriracha Chicken is a breeze.
Follow these simple steps, and you’ll have a dish that’s bursting with flavor in no time.
Let’s get cooking!
Step 1: Prepare the Marinade
Start by whisking together honey, Sriracha, soy sauce, rice vinegar, minced garlic, minced ginger, vegetable oil, salt, and black pepper in a large bowl.
Make sure everything is well combined.
This marinade is where the magic begins, blending sweet and spicy into a harmonious mix.
Feel free to taste it and adjust the Sriracha if you want more heat!
Step 2: Marinate the Chicken
Next, add the boneless, skinless chicken thighs to the marinade.
Ensure each piece is well coated.
Cover the bowl and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.
If you have time, let it marinate for up to 2 hours.
This step is crucial for infusing the chicken with that bold flavor.
Step 3: Preheat Cooking Surface
While the chicken is marinating, preheat your grill or a large skillet over medium-high heat.
This ensures a nice sear on the chicken, locking in those delicious juices.
If you’re using a grill, make sure it’s clean and lightly oiled to prevent sticking.
Step 4: Cook the Chicken
Once the grill or skillet is hot, remove the chicken from the marinade.
Let any excess marinade drip off.
Grill or cook the chicken for about 6-7 minutes per side.
You’re looking for that perfect caramelization and an internal temperature of 165°F.
The aroma will be irresistible!
Step 5: Rest and Serve
After cooking, remove the chicken from the heat and let it rest for 5 minutes.
This allows the juices to redistribute, keeping the chicken moist.
Slice the chicken and serve it garnished with sliced green onions and sesame seeds.

Tips for Success
For maximum flavor, marinate the chicken for the full 2 hours if possible.
Use a meat thermometer to ensure your chicken reaches 165°F for perfect doneness.
Don’t skip the resting time; it keeps the chicken juicy and tender.
Feel free to adjust the Sriracha to match your spice preference.
Experiment with adding other spices like paprika or cayenne for extra depth.

Variations
Spicy Honey Sriracha Chicken: Add extra Sriracha or a pinch of cayenne pepper for a fiery kick that will make your taste buds dance.
Honey Sriracha Tofu: For a vegetarian option, substitute chicken with firm tofu. Marinate and cook it the same way for a delicious plant-based meal.
Honey Sriracha Shrimp: Swap chicken for shrimp for a quick-cooking alternative. Just reduce the cooking time to 2-3 minutes per side.
Honey Sriracha Cauliflower: For a gluten-free, low-carb option, use cauliflower florets. Roast them after marinating for a tasty side dish.
Sweet and Sour Honey Sriracha: Mix in a tablespoon of pineapple juice to the marinade for a sweet and tangy twist that complements the heat.

FAQs about Honey Sriracha Chicken
Can I use chicken breasts instead of thighs for this recipe?
Absolutely! Chicken breasts can be used for a leaner option. Just keep an eye on the cooking time, as they may cook faster than thighs.
How can I make this dish spicier?
If you’re a heat seeker, feel free to add more Sriracha to the marinade. You can also serve extra Sriracha on the side for dipping!
Can I prepare the marinade in advance?
Yes! You can make the marinade a day ahead and store it in the fridge. Just add the chicken when you’re ready to cook.
What sides pair well with Honey Sriracha Chicken?
This dish goes great with steamed rice, grilled vegetables, or a fresh salad. The sweet and spicy flavors complement a variety of sides beautifully.
Is Honey Sriracha Chicken gluten-free?
Yes, as long as you use gluten-free soy sauce or tamari, this dish is gluten-free. It’s a delicious option for those with dietary restrictions!

A delicious and spicy Honey Sriracha Chicken recipe that combines sweet and heat for a bold flavor experience.
Ingredients
Scale
2 pounds boneless, skinless chicken thighs
1/4 cup honey
1/4 cup Sriracha sauce
2 tablespoons soy sauce
2 tablespoons rice vinegar
1 tablespoon minced garlic
1 tablespoon minced ginger
1 tablespoon vegetable oil
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on black pepper
2 green onions, sliced (for garnish)
Sesame seeds (for garnish)
Instructions
In a large bowl, whisk together honey, Sriracha, soy sauce, rice vinegar, garlic, ginger, vegetable oil, salt, and black pepper until well combined.
Add the chicken thighs to the marinade, making sure they are well coated.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es, or up to 2 hours for more flavor.
Preheat your grill or a large skillet over medium-high heat.
Remove the chicken from the marinade, allowing excess marinade to drip off.
Grill or cook the chicken for about 6-7 minutes per side,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F and the chicken is caramelized and cooked through.
Remove the chicken from the heat and let it rest for 5 minutes before slicing.
Serve the chicken garnished with sliced green onions and sesame seeds.
Notes
For a spicier kick, add more Sriracha to the marinade or serve with extra on the side.
You can also substitute chicken thighs with chicken breasts for a leaner option.
